SeaIntel: Asia-North Europe earnings increase sharply

Freight rates on the Asia-North Europe services have been moving in the right direction, and in 2017 shipowners are poised to earn over USD 1 billion more than in 2015, shows a new analysis from SeaIntel.

Freight rates on the critical routes between Asia and North Europe have improved to such an extent that SeaIntel believes container carriers can earn up to USD 1.7 billion more in the full year 2017, when comparing with 2015.
